The Environmental, Health, and Safety (EHS) Manager is responsible for leading and managing reputed company Environmental, Health, and Safety (EHS) programs across reputed company. This role requires a proactive approach to developing, implementing, and maintaining EHS initiatives while ensuring compliance with federal, state, and local regulations. The EHS Manager is pivotal in fostering a culture of safety and awareness throughout the organization.
